WHAT IS A COOKIE?

A cookie is a small text file stored in your browser when you visit almost any website. Its utility is that the website can remember your visit when you return to browse on that page. Cookies usually store information of a technical nature, personal preferences, personalisation of content, usage statistics, links to social networks, access to user accounts … The cookie aims to adapt the website’s content to your profile and needs, without cookies, any page’s services would be significantly reduced.

 

WHAT INFORMATION DOES A COOKIE STORE?

Cookies do not usually store sensitive information about you, such as credit card or bank details, photographs, ID or personal information … The data they do store is technical, personal preferences, personalisation of content … The web server does not associate you as a person but your web browser. If you usually browse with Internet Explorer and attempt to browse the same web with Firefox or Chrome, you will see that the web does not realise that you are the same person because it is associating with the browser.

 

WHAT KIND OF COOKIES ARE THERE?

Below is a classification of the cookies usually used according to different types depending on who is responsible for them, how long they are kept and the purpose of their use:

  1. Types of cookies depending on the entity that manages them:
    1. First-party cookies:Cookies sent to the user’s terminal device from a device or domain managed by the editor itself and from which it provides the service requested by the user.
    2. Third-party cookies:These are cookies sent to the user’s terminal equipment from a computer or domain that is not managed by the Publisher of the website, but by another entity that processes the data obtained through cookies.
  1. Types of cookies according to the length of time they remain activated:
    1. Session cookies:They are a type of cookie designed to collect and store data while the users access a web page.

They are often used to store information only relevant for providing the service requested by the user on one occasion (e.g. a list of products purchased).

  1. Persistent cookies:They are a type of cookies where the data continues to be stored in the terminal and can be accessed and processed for a defined time by the entity in charge of the cookie and can range from a few minutes to several years.
  2. Types of cookies according to their purpose:
    1. Necessary cookies:Cookies help make a web page usable by activating essential functions such as page navigation and access to secure areas of the web page. The web page cannot function properly without these cookies.
    2. Technical cookies:These are cookies that allow the user to browse through a website, platform or application and use different options or services that exist in it such as, for example, control data traffic and communication, identify the session, access restricted access parts, remember the elements that make up an order, do the process of buying an order, apply for registration or participation in an event, use security elements during browsing, store content for the dissemination of videos or audio or share content via social networks.
    3. Personalisation cookies:These cookies are those that allow the user to access the service with some general predefined characteristics according to a set of criteria in the user terminal as would be the language, the type of browser used to access to the service, the local configuration from where the service is accessed …
    4. Analysis cookies:These allow the Publisher to monitor and analyse users’ behaviour of the websites to which they are linked. Information collected using this type of cookie is used in the measuring of the activity of the website, application or platform and for profiling the browsing the users of these sites, applications and platforms, to make improvements based on the analysis of the data of the usage of the service’s users.
    5. Advertising cookies:These are the cookies that allow managing, in the most efficient way possible, the advertising spaces that, where applicable, the editor has included in a website, application or platform from which it provides the requested service based on criteria such as the edited content or the frequency at which the advertisements are displayed.
    6. Behavioral advertising cookies:These are the cookies that allow managing, in the most efficient way possible, of the advertising spaces that, where applicable, the editor has included in a website, application or platform from which it provides the requested service. These cookies store information on users’ behaviour obtained by continually observing their browsing habits, which allows developing a specific profile to display advertising based on it, based on an automated decision.
